Output b248050b17fd86bf5bb60877cb05f60b291d1a2cc539977859138901eb844917:2

value
2471398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d34ab5382817fefdcd76d59766267335502238c OP_EQUAL
address
32tqoZUUkqFrcd8FqFfVLq2nEFqwaCdWyC
transaction
b248050b17fd86bf5bb60877cb05f60b291d1a2cc539977859138901eb844917
confirmations
469494
spent
true